What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in Fall Computer Science Internships, and why are they important?

To thrive in Fall Computer Science Internships, you typically need a solid understanding of programming fundamentals, data structures, algorithms, and current enrollment in a computer science or related degree program. Familiarity with coding languages like Python, Java, or C++, and experience with collaborative tools like Git or project management systems are often expected. Strong problem-solving abilities, effective communication, and the ability to work well in teams help interns stand out. These skills and qualifications enable interns to contribute meaningfully to projects and maximize learning in a professional tech environment.

What are Fall Computer Science Internships?

Fall Computer Science Internships are temporary positions offered by companies, organizations, or academic institutions to students or recent graduates during the fall semester. These internships provide hands-on experience in software development, programming, data analysis, or related computer science fields. Interns typically work on real-world projects under the guidance of experienced professionals, gaining valuable technical skills and industry exposure. Fall internships can enhance your resume, expand your professional network, and sometimes lead to full-time job offers after graduation.

What types of projects do Fall Computer Science Interns typically work on, and how is mentorship structured?

Fall Computer Science Interns commonly work on real-world projects that align with the company's ongoing initiatives, such as developing new software features, debugging existing applications, or contributing to team-based research. Mentorship is usually provided through a designated supervisor or a buddy system, offering regular check-ins, code reviews, and guidance on both technical and professional growth. Interns are encouraged to collaborate closely with other engineers, attend team meetings, and actively participate in brainstorming sessions, which helps them build valuable skills and expand their professional network.

Rozie Synopsis - Product Onboarding & Delivery Intern
At Rozie Synopsis, we're building the future of event intelligence, knowledge capture, and AI-powered experiences.
We believe events are some of the most underleveraged knowledge systems in business today. Our platform helps organizations transform live conversations, sessions, meetings, and interactions into searchable knowledge, actionable insights, and long-term value.
We're looking for engineering interns who are deeply curious about modern software development, AI-native engineering workflows, and agentic systems.
This is a hands-on role where you'll work directly on production systems, prototypes, internal tooling, and AI-driven workflows.
Role Overview
The Product Onboarding & Delivery Intern supports the team responsible for the technical onboarding, configuration, and delivery of customer events. Working alongside experienced engineers and product specialists, the intern will gain hands-on exposure to the full event lifecycle - pre-event setup, live delivery, and post-event workflows - while contributing to real, intern-scoped projects that make a visible impact on how events are delivered.
This internship is well suited for third- and fourth-year students pursuing degrees in Computer Science, Information Systems, Software Engineering, or related fields who are curious about product operations, customer-facing technical roles, or SaaS delivery.
What You'll Do
Onboarding Support
  • Assist in gathering and documenting event requirements under the guidance of senior team members
  • Help maintain JIRA tickets, track action items, and keep status updated across event onboarding workflows
  • Shadow customer and partner calls to learn how technical requirements are scoped and validated

Configuration & Product Learning
  • Learn the platform's configuration options and assist with non-critical setup tasks under supervision
  • Pair with engineers to understand how features are configured for different event types
  • Build familiarity with internal tools, dashboards, and documentation

Documentation & Enablement
  • Draft and update onboarding materials, runbooks, and training notes for internal and partner use
  • Help create or edit short training videos for AV teams and production partners
  • Identify gaps or unclear sections in existing documentation and propose improvements

Live Event Exposure
  • Observe live event support sessions to understand monitoring, escalation paths, and incident response
  • Assist with pre-event readiness checks alongside the support team
  • Take structured notes on issues, resolutions, and improvement opportunities

Post-Event Support
  • Help with post-event tasks such as content review, basic reporting, and editorial handoffs
  • Surface patterns in post-event feedback to support continuous improvement

What You'll Learn
  • How a real SaaS event platform is configured and delivered to enterprise customers
  • Practical use of JIRA and other tools for managing technical work end-to-end
  • How cross-functional teams - Product, Engineering, Sales, Operations, AV - collaborate to deliver complex live events
  • Stakeholder communication, written documentation, and triage skills in a fast-paced environment
  • A clear, honest view of what a career in product operations, implementation, or customer engineering looks like

Qualifications
Required
  • Currently enrolled as a junior or senior at a US university
  • Pursuing a degree in Computer Science, Information Systems, Software Engineering, Business Technology, or a related field
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ills
  • Curiosity about how software products are delivered, operated, and improved
  • Organized, detail-oriented, and comfortable asking thoughtful questions

Nice to Have
  • Coursework or project experience involving SaaS products, APIs, or web technologies
  • Familiarity with JIRA, Trello, Asana, or similar tracking tools (academic or club projects count)
  • Any exposure to events, AV/production environments, or video content workflows
  • Interest in customer-facing technical roles, product operations, or implementation engineering

What We Offer
  • Mentorship from product, engineering, and operations leaders
  • Ownership of meaningful, intern-scoped projects with visible outcomes
  • Exposure to live, customer-facing event delivery
  • An end-to-end view of how a modern SaaS event platform operates
  • [Duration, location, compensation, and academic credit details to be confirmed by the hiring team]

Why This Role Matters
Interns in this role contribute directly to how smoothly customer events are onboarded and delivered. They get a rare, full-stack view of product operations - from the first customer requirements call to the final post-event handoff - and leave the internship with concrete experience in technical onboarding, documentation, and live delivery support.
